  2. Tapo Smart Wi-Fi Deadbolt Door Lock, Keyless Tactile Buttons, DL100

    Tapo Smart Wi-Fi Deadbolt Door Lock, Keyless Tactile Buttons, DL100

    Best Value Pick

    View Latest Price

    The Tapo DL100 offers broad compatibility with multiple unlocking methods, including keypad, Bluetooth, and app, at a competitive price point. Its weatherproof design and certification for durability make it suitable for outdoor use, similar to the Teeho TE012W, but with added convenience through real-time activity alerts and customizable codes. While the setup is straightforward for users familiar with smart devices, the need to replace batteries every few months can add ongoing maintenance. Compared to the Veise model, Tapo emphasizes durability and affordability over biometric speed, making it perfect for budget-conscious homeowners who want reliable remote access without extra bells and whistles.

    Pros:
    • Multiple unlocking methods including keypad,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, and voice commands
    • Customizable access codes and activity tracking via app
    • Weatherproof and certified for durability
    • Affordable with good feature set
    Cons:
    • Requires battery replacements every few months
    • Setup may be complex for some users
    • Limited to standard lock hole sizes

    Best for: Homeowners seeking a durable, multi-method keyless lock with good value and outdoor readiness

    Not ideal for: Users preferring biometric or voice-controlled unlocking, or those who dislike frequent battery replacements

    • Power Source:4xAA batteries with USB-C emergency port
    • Battery Life:Up to 200 days in Wi-Fi mode, 300 days in Bluetooth mode
    • Certification:BHMA Grade 3
    • Weatherproof Rating:IP54
    • Compatible Devices:Alexa, Google Home, Samsung SmartThings
    • Door Compatibility:2-1/8” and 1-1/2” lock holes

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Smart Lock With Keypad And Wifi

Choosing the best smart lock with keypad and wifi involves weighing several important factors. Beyond basic features, consider how the lock integrates with your existing smart home setup, the security protocols it offers, and how easy it is to install and operate. Understanding these elements can help you avoid common pitfalls, like investing in overly complex systems that require professional installation or choosing models with unreliable wifi connectivity. Here are key considerations to keep in mind:

Connectivity and App Reliability

Reliable wifi connectivity is essential for remote access and control. Look for locks with proven app stability and encryption protocols to protect your access credentials. Beware of models with frequent connectivity issues, as they can compromise security and convenience. Some locks include fallback options like keypad codes in case of wifi failure, which is a smart feature to consider.

Installation and Compatibility

Many smart locks are designed for DIY installation, but complexity varies. Measure your door’s thickness and compatibility beforehand to prevent surprises. Choosing a model with straightforward installation procedures can save time and money. Also, check if the lock integrates with your existing smart home ecosystem, such as Alexa, Google Assistant, or Apple HomeKit, to maximize compatibility.

Security Features

Security is paramount. Opt for locks with advanced encryption, tamper alarms, and auto-lock features. Consider whether the lock supports multiple access methods—such as fingerprint, keypad, and app control—to enhance flexibility. Remember, a lock with a sturdy physical build and high-quality materials provides better resistance against forced entry.

User Management and Access Controls

Evaluate how easily you can add or revoke users. Locks with digital key sharing or temporary access codes are ideal for households or rentals. Make sure the app allows for simple management without complicated procedures. This feature becomes especially valuable if you frequently grant access to guests or service providers.

Battery Life and Maintenance

Battery longevity can vary, and frequent replacements can become inconvenient. Look for models with low battery alerts and options for emergency power sources. Keep in mind that some locks require more maintenance than others, especially those with fingerprint sensors or mechanical components. Choosing a model with clear battery status indicators helps maintain consistent security.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I install a smart lock with keypad and wifi myself?

Many smart locks with keypad and wifi are designed for DIY installation, and most come with detailed instructions or video guides. However, some models may require basic tools and moderate technical skills, especially if your door setup is non-standard. If you’re comfortable with minor home projects, you can typically install these locks yourself, but consulting a professional is advised if you encounter compatibility issues or complex wiring.

Will a smart lock with wifi work if my internet goes out?

Generally, smart locks with wifi depend on an active internet connection for remote control. If your wifi is offline, you can usually still unlock the door via keypad or, in some cases, Bluetooth. Some models include a physical key backup or local control options, which are essential for maintaining access during internet outages. Always check if the lock supports local operation without wifi for added peace of mind.

Are smart locks with keypad and wifi secure against hacking?

Security depends on the lock’s encryption standards and software updates. Reputable brands implement strong encryption and regularly release firmware updates to patch vulnerabilities. Avoid models that lack regular updates or use weak encryption protocols. Additionally, enabling two-factor authentication for app access and changing default passwords enhances security against hacking attempts.

What should I consider if I want to integrate the lock into my smart home system?

Check if the lock is compatible with your existing smart home ecosystem—such as Alexa, Google Assistant, or Apple HomeKit—before purchasing. Compatibility ensures seamless voice commands and automation routines. Also, verify whether the lock’s app supports integration with other devices, like security cameras or sensors. Compatibility can significantly simplify management and enhance overall home security.

How long do the batteries last in smart locks with keypad and wifi?

Battery life varies among models, with some lasting several months to over a year on a single set of batteries. Many locks include low-battery alerts to prevent lockouts. Consider locks with power-saving features or rechargeable batteries if you prefer less frequent replacements. Regularly checking battery status through the app helps maintain consistent security and avoids unexpected failures.
